Hi Hisham, I'm trying to build a separate luarocks tree for a bundled package that has access to all the rocks it needs, regardless of changes in the main luarocks tree.
This seems like the right way to do it:
$ APPROCKS=$APPHOME/rocks
$ luarocks --tree=$APPROCKS ldoc
But the resulting $APPROCKS/bin/ldoc binary has a crippled package.path:
$ cat $APPROCKS/bin/ldoc
#!/bin/sh
exec '/usr/local/opt/lua/bin/lua' -e 'package.path="\
/usr/local/share/lua/5.1/?.lua;\
/usr/local/share/lua/5.1/?/init.lua;\
/Users/gary/.luarocks/share/lua/5.1/?.lua;\
/Users/gary/.luarocks/share/lua/5.1/?/init.lua;"\
..package.path; package.cpath="\
/usr/local/lib/lua/5.1/?.so;\
/Users/gary/.luarocks/lib/lua/5.1/?.so;\
"..package.cpath'\
-lluarocks.loader \
-e 'luarocks.loader.add_context("ldoc","next-1")' \
'/Users/gary/rocks//lib/luarocks/rocks/ldoc/next-1/bin/ldoc' \
"$@"
It seems counter-intuitive that not only is the main package path added
by default, but that even if I set LUA_PATH, the main package path takes
precedence.
I must be missing something here, because I don't think I'm supposed to
manually edit all of the files in $APPROCKS/bin to hold proper package.paths.
What is the proper way to set up a separate rocks tree to support an
application like this? (Preferably without having to make a separate
custom luarocks install for each package).
